我们正在调查苹果公司服务的错误 我们建立了一个临时的后退机制,应提供有限的功能.
苹果公司承认多种服务存在问题. 在问题得到解决之前,我们将继续发放短期的临时津贴。 一旦出错率恢复正常,我们将禁用这种缓解措施并重新确认受影响的采购.
我们正在监视接收服务器进行回收 因为我们无法与商店验证新购买,所以给予新用户短期权益(最多24小时). 防止客户在特殊情况下被拒绝访问,例如部分应用程序商店停放 连接恢复后,如果验证成功,预计会定期进行初始购买. 如果验证失败,临时应享权利将到期
Apple 接收服务器已备份 我们在重放购买 临时应享待遇要么变为“实际”购买,要么到期,在停用期间的相关网络购物和互动活动将开始通过
我们正在继续重播受影响的收据。 这并不影响在停业窗口期间进行采购的客户,因为税务委员会给予的临时应享权利将确保无缝过渡。 一旦所有采购都重新播放,这一事件将被关闭.
所有受影响的采购都已重新播放.

We noticed that over the last hour, Google has been delaying expected subscription renewals and instead extending the expiration dates of the previously active subscription periods. As a result, RevenueCat is observing a reduced rate of renewal, cancellation, expiration, and billing issue events. We are currently investigating this unusual behavior.
The issue appears to have been resolved on Google's side. Event rates are returning to normal levels. We'll continue monitoring the situation.
This incident has been resolved.

We are observing elevated error rates from the Google Play API. This might prevent some user's entitlements from being granted after purchase. We're working on a mitigation to unlock these customers.
Google Play API started returning some new, undocumented error responses for a subset of subscriptions over the last few hours. Our investigation revealed that the vast majority of them are associated with purchases that expired a long time ago. This means that no new purchases are being blocked, but API requests were still impacted by these unexpected errors. We have implemented suppression for these errors when we can programmatically confirm that they refer to long-expired purchases. This has reduced the errors returned by the RevenueCat receipts endpoint by almost 100%, so the issue is now mitigated. We have informed Google about these new unexpected errors and expect them to work on a permanent fix.
Our mitigations have eliminated the impact on RevenueCat clients. We will continue tracking the situation and following up with Google on a permanent fix.
